About
Dr. Garcia-Cerezo is a pioneering figure in intelligent control systems, with a primary focus on the robust control of robotic manipulators. His seminal 1991 work, "Design of robust intelligent control of manipulators," established a foundational framework for integrating heuristic rules with fuzzy logic to model expert knowledge in robotic systems. By applying nonlinear stability criteria, Garcia-Cerezo demonstrated how to guarantee system stability while leveraging the flexibility of intelligent control—a critical advance that bridged classical control theory with emerging artificial intelligence methods.
